About 16 High Street
16 High Street is a mid-terrace house in Ludham, Great Yarmouth, Great Yarmouth (NR29 5QQ). It has a recorded floor area of 84 m² (around 901 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(March 2012) shows an E (score 47),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 2 certificates since June 2009.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 70),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from March 2012,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Last sold in November 2017, so it's been off the market for around 9 years.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include tree works,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2000–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.6%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£227/sq ft) was about 17.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
